Synopsis
When his father dies, Guillaume, a police officer, inherits the family bowling alley and decides to give it to his half-brother Armand. But the gift is haunted, setting off a series of murders. Both brothers find themselves drawn into a demon-filled abyss and will have to face their heritage. Darkness reigns over a world where the only rule is the rule of the hunt.
Filmmaker
Patricia Mazuy
Screenwriter and director. After working as an editor on films such as Vagabond by Agnès Varda, she made her feature debut with Peaux de vaches, for which she was nominated for a César for Best First Feature and was also present in Un Certain Regard at Cannes, a section to which returns in 2000 with The King’s Daughters. With her following films, close to thrillers and film noir, she is present in festival such as Locarno. Recently, Gijón and Márgenes film festivals dedicated her retrospectives.
Filmography: Bowling Saturne (2022, D'A 2023), Paul Sanchez est revenu ! (2018, D'A 2019), Un deporte de chicas (2012), Basse Normandie (co-directed, 2004), The King's Daughters (2000), Peaux de vaches (1988)
